carecer — Subjunctive (Subjuntivo)

to lack, to be without

The subjunctive conjugation of carecer (irregular spelling-change-c-zc, ranked #2051). Used in clauses expressing wishes, doubt, emotion, or uncertainty — typically after que. Triggers: querer, esperar, dudar, ojalá.

Drill the subjunctive tense with spaced repetition Practice carecer and 965 other verbs in the Conjugado app — free to try.
Practice for free ↗
Pronoun Subjunctive conjugation
yo carezca *
carezcas *
él/ella/Ud. carezca *
nosotros carezcamos *
vosotros carezcáis *
ellos/ellas/Uds. carezcan *

* Red forms deviate from the regular -er subjunctive pattern.
